I just quit my job on the first day

Advertisements

I feel so bad, I had no idea what to do. I just left a note for the manager saying I quit and signed my name.

They said my first day I’d get a name tag, watch training videos, and shadow someone. But instead I was just thrown on the floor and greet people.

Then when it was my lunch break they didn’t tell me how to clock out so I asked someone who was in the break room and she didn’t know either because you need a specific employee code that they give you.

I never got one. She said to just write a note so instead I left a note saying I quit.

Advertisements

All of this just for $10 an hour. I’ve worked previous jobs that actually trained me and paid more. I’m not sure if anyone will even see my note but I left my walkie on the table and took my stuff and went home. I feel sick.
